CHEF Adrian Stephen has cooked up a spooky treat for Halloween, turning his garden into a graveyard to raise money for charity.

Adrian, 37, who works at St Mary’s School for Girls, in Colchester, has installed gravestones, spooky trees and a two-way mirror outside his house in Barnhall Avenue, Colchester.

He has been raising money for Children with Cancer UK for seven years.

If is free to enter the garden, which is open on Friday from 6pm, but visitors are asked to make a donation.
